On 3/19/2017 11:39 AM, Michael Richardson wrote:
> The failure of AH across the Internet has nothing to do with the AH construct
> itself.   It has to do with the failure to establish any kind of useable
> Internet-wide trust infrastructure anchored in ownership of IP addresses.

It also has to do with the undesirability of using IP addresses as long
term identifiers. The concept of "trust infrastructure" implies some
degree of stability in the identifiers. This is exactly what you don't
want if you are concerned with privacy.
